Memory Care of New Braunfels Costs & Pricing

Memory Care of New Braunfels offers competitive pricing for its memory care services, with a focus on providing quality care in a supportive environment. The cost for a semi-private room is set at $5,250 per month, which is notably higher than the average monthly rates in Guadalupe County ($3,923) and across Texas ($3,680). For those seeking more privacy, the studio accommodation is available for $5,750 per month - again, exceeding both county ($4,216) and state averages ($3,758). While the costs at Memory Care of New Braunfels are above local and state norms, they reflect the facility's commitment to delivering specialized care tailored to meet the needs of residents with memory impairments.

Overall Review of Memory Care of New Braunfels

common 22 reviews mention this

Caregivers are consistently praised

Families and residents describe staff who treat people with dignity and respond with compassion.

Across many reviews, families emphasize that the staff are kind, supportive, and attentive to residents’ day-to-day needs. Several reviewers mention feeling confident because caregivers communicate, help with care tasks, and keep loved ones comfortable. A few reviews also call out that the staff go beyond what’s expected to keep residents safe and engaged, and to support families during transitions.

differentiator 10 reviews mention this

Memory-focused care is emphasized

Residents are described as receiving memory-focused support tailored to Alzheimer’s and dementia needs.

Multiple reviews explicitly tie their positive experience to memory care expertise, including support for behaviors and cognitive decline. Reviewers mention staff being well-versed in memory-related challenges and using routines that help residents stay engaged. This aligns with the community’s memory-care program and its support for specialized needs like medication management, diabetes- and incontinence-related care, and structured programming for mental wellness and cognitive impairment.

common 6 reviews mention this

Food quality stands out

Several reviewers highlight meals they say are better than what they experienced elsewhere.

Dining comes up repeatedly as a reason families feel their loved ones are doing well. Some reviewers describe improvement in food quality after moving from a prior community, and others mention that residents like the meals and receive them promptly. The community also offers restaurant-style dining and meal support options tied to dietary needs discussed in reviews, including meal preparation and service.

common 6 reviews mention this

Activities keep residents engaged

Reviews often mention regular activities that help residents stay social and involved.

Several families say their loved ones participate in daily activities and enjoy being out in the community. Reviewers describe staff encouraging social time and helping residents stay engaged, including in the activity room. The community offers a schedule of daily activities and includes things like educational speakers, cooking and art classes, yoga or chair yoga, and religious services, which matches how residents and families talk about staying active.

caveat 3 reviews mention this

Staffing capacity gets criticized

A few reviews raise concerns about staffing levels and coverage at certain times.

While many reviews are positive about care, some note moments when staffing seems thin or coverage feels inconsistent. One review describes a long wait for help in the evening and contrasts it with other shifts, and another mentions too few staff relative to residents. These concerns are separate from the community’s stated care framework, which includes supervision and a call system, but residents still sometimes report gaps in staffing presence.

caveat 2 reviews mention this

Pricing is higher than benchmarks

Pricing is described as a noticeable expense, even when families feel it was worth it.

At least one family mentions being surprised by the price after touring, but later says the cost matched the care and other day-to-day improvements they observed. The pricing provided for both studio and semi-private options also sits substantially above county and state benchmark ranges. For families weighing value, the reviews suggest the experience may justify the cost for some—but it’s still presented as a significant decision.
